FANIMI AS is registered as a limited company in Bergen, Vestland with organisation number 925551449. The business is classified under rental and operating of own or leased real estate (NACE 68.200). The company was incorporated in 2020. Registered share capital is NOK 125,000, divided into 1250 shares. The company's stated purpose is: “Eie og forvalte investeringer, samt investeringsrådgivning.”. The most recent filed accounts, for the 2024 financial year, show NOK 364,000 in revenue and NOK 109,000 in operating profit.
